REP-1213 simply means, in your report layout, you’re using\/referring to a field within a Repeating Frame but the source query of this Repeating Frame does not contain this field.<\/h4>\n\n\n\n

To understand this error in detail, we have built a tiny sample report. Let’s see that below:<\/p>\n\n\n\n

Our sample report uses two tables to generate the report. We have an employee NAMES table from Opera PMS database<\/a> and an employee phone table called, NAME_PHONE. The report output should look like this:<\/p>\n\n\n\n
